Simon had looked everywhere for River, so when he finally found her on the highest, darkest catwalk of Serenity's cargo bay, he was not in the best of moods.
"River, what are you doing up here?" he demanded.
"Waiting," answered River, as if this was obvious.
"For what?"
"The launch."
"What?"
"Big noise, lots of color; it's pretty when rockets go off."
"River, nothing like that is happening here."
River gave her brother a look that clearly said she thought that was rubbish.
Simon sighed. "Come on. Let's get you to bed."
River didn't budge. A mumbled "T-minus thirty seconds" was her only response.
"River…" pleaded Simon.
Suddenly, Inara flew into the cargo bay like she had a demon behind her. It was then that Simon noticed the captain quietly inventorying supplies on the far side of the room.
Mal jumped out of his skin when Inara spoke. "Mind telling me why you changed course without telling me?"
River grinned. "Blast off."
Despite his earlier mood, Simon grinned, too, and though he knew he shouldn't, he settled beside his sister to watch the show.
And what a show it was. A rocket would be lucky to make such a scene.
